9. Re-Take That, Sunderland Empire, November 2
Everything Changes for a popular Sunderland-based Take That tribute band as they launch a brand new band line up. Re-Take That have recently announced new band member Nick Walton to play the role of Gary Barlow ahead of their 2019/2020 theatre tour, which kicks off at Sunderland Empire on November 2. Take That and Re-Take That fans alike are normally used to Washington-born Paul Waite taking to the stage as Gary but after over a decade of mimicking the Take That frontman, he has passed the microphone on to vocalist and performer Nick. They are performing at the Sunderland Empire on with their latest production, Take That Greatest Hits - The Singalong. Photo: Re-Take That
10. Arbuthnot & Pals’ Wizarding Adventure, Customs House, South Shields
Arbuthnot & Pals’ Wizarding Adventure is at Customs House, South Shields, from October 30 to November 1. After their success in ‘Adventures in Oz’ Arbut and Pals are back. Arbuthnot and his cousin Dennis receive letters telling them that they are wizards. They travel to a magical castle but will they fit in, in this strange new land. Featuring plenty of audience interaction, songs and dancing this is the perfect October half-term treat for kids of all ages. Tickets are £8.50. Photo: Customs House
